Step 4: Verify cron drift on the Larkspur scheduler. During the Pellwood migration we found jobs firing up to 40 seconds late because the old host pinned NTP to a decommissioned peer. Confirm the new nodes sync against the Fenbrook pool before cutover, then compare tick logs for one full cycle. The values the scheduler should run with are listed below.

settings of yaguf-kawep:
[ulaath]
port = 8000
region = lower-3
host = ulaath.paliqworks.corp
timeout_ms = 500
retries = 4

Ticket #2907 — Signature check fails on report builder export

Support: customers exporting from the Tallyvane report builder see a signature verification error after the sorting-stability patch. The patch changed row ordering in grouped exports, which altered the serialized payload, so exports signed before the patch now fail verification against cached manifests. Advise customers to regenerate reports; old exports cannot be re-verified. Fresh exports are signed with the key below.

signing key of fadug-haweg = bky19_x2JJNa4RuE34mQa9TgK

## Authentication

The Fennel session-token refresh bug (FNL-204) means tokens older than 40 minutes silently fail. Workaround: authenticate against the Fennel auth service directly with a static key instead of the refresh flow. Do not cache the token client-side. The fix ships next sprint; until then, use the key below.

service key, hahaf-hahag: qvz7-0frcibk

FAQ: Why does Meridia Calendar show duplicate events after a sync conflict?

When two devices write to the same Meridia Calendar account while offline, the reconciliation service may create duplicates rather than merge entries. Resolving this requires a forced resync, which wipes the local cache. Before wiping, the encrypted conflict archive must be unlocked so reviewers can audit what was discarded. Unlocking the archive requires the recovery passphrase shown below:

recovery phrase for fajeg-kawep: druix-gorius-briax-ulaeth-fraox-lammir-pelox-jormir-pelwyn-julir